Skip to content

Commit 52d6a84

Browse files
Dont update map as only the lumi is updated
1 parent 285def7 commit 52d6a84

File tree

1 file changed

+2
-12
lines changed

1 file changed

+2
-12
lines changed

Detectors/TPC/calibration/src/CorrectionMapsLoader.cxx

Lines changed: 2 additions & 12 deletions
Original file line numberDiff line numberDiff line change
@@ -61,16 +61,8 @@ void CorrectionMapsLoader::extractCCDBInputs(ProcessingContext& pc)
6161
if (canUseCTPScaling) {
6262
LOGP(info, "Invalid TPC scaler value {} received for IDC-based scaling! Using CTP fallback", tpcScaler);
6363
mIDC2CTPFallbackActive = true;
64-
if (std::abs(getMeanLumi() - mCorrMap->getLumi()) > 1e-6f) {
65-
// update only mean lumi if changed
66-
setMeanLumi(mCorrMap->getLumi(), false);
67-
setUpdatedMap();
68-
}
69-
if (std::abs(getMeanLumiRef() - mCorrMapRef->getLumi()) > 1e-6f) {
70-
// update only mean lumi ref if changed
71-
setMeanLumiRef(mCorrMapRef->getLumi());
72-
setUpdatedMapRef();
73-
}
64+
setMeanLumi(mCorrMap->getLumi(), false);
65+
setMeanLumiRef(mCorrMapRef->getLumi());
7466
setLumiScaleType(1);
7567
} else if (mCorrMap) {
7668
// CTP scaling is not possible, dont do any scaling to avoid applying wrong corrections
@@ -84,9 +76,7 @@ void CorrectionMapsLoader::extractCCDBInputs(ProcessingContext& pc)
8476
LOGP(info, "Valid TPC scaler value {} received, switching back to IDC-based scaling", tpcScaler);
8577
mIDC2CTPFallbackActive = false;
8678
setMeanLumi(mCorrMap->getIDC(), false);
87-
setUpdatedMap();
8879
setMeanLumiRef(mCorrMapRef->getIDC());
89-
setUpdatedMapRef();
9080
setLumiScaleType(2);
9181
}
9282
// correct IDC received

0 commit comments

Comments
 (0)